An ideal gas is found to obey $p V^{\frac{3}{2}}=$ constant during an adiabatic process. If such a gas initially at temperature $T$ is adiabatically compressed to $\frac{1}{4}$ th of its volume, then its final temperature is
A
$\sqrt{3 T}$
B
$\sqrt{2} T$
C
$2 T$
D
$3 T$

The condition $d W=d Q$ holds good in the following process.
A
Adiabatic process
B
Isothermal process
C
Isochoric process
D
Isobaric process

The efficiency of a Carnot engine found to increase from $25 \%$ to $40 \%$ on increasing the temperature ( $T_1$ ) of source alone through 100 K . The temperature $\left(T_2\right)$ of the sink is given by
A
300 K
B
250 K
C
325 K
D
125 K
